Why is Goodluck India Ltd ?

1
Healthy long term growth as Operating profit has grown by an annual rate 30.07%
2
Positive results in Mar 26
  • OPERATING PROFIT TO INTEREST(Q) Highest at 4.57 times
  • PBT LESS OI(Q) Highest at Rs 67.98 cr.
  • PBDIT(Q) Highest at Rs 113.11 cr.
3
With ROCE of 12.9, it has a Attractive valuation with a 2.1 Enterprise value to Capital Employed
  • The stock is trading at a discount compared to its peers' average historical valuations
  • Over the past year, while the stock has generated a return of 30.94%, its profits have risen by 17.1% ; the PEG ratio of the company is 1.6
4
Increasing Participation by Institutional Investors
  • Institutional investors have increased their stake by 0.66% over the previous quarter and collectively hold 6.55% of the company
  • These investors have better capability and resources to analyse fundamentals of companies than most retail investors
5
Consistent Returns over the last 3 years
  • Along with generating 30.94% returns in the last 1 year, the stock has outperformed BSE500 in each of the last 3 annual periods
